Canyon Pines RV Resort

Overview

Canyon Pines RV Resort offers a serene escape nestled deep within the dramatic landscapes of central Idaho. Positioned along the banks of the Little Salmon River, this park serves as a gateway to the rugged beauty of the canyon country. Unlike larger, bustling resorts, Canyon Pines focuses on a peaceful environment where the sound of the rushing river provides the primary soundtrack. It provides a refined camping experience with manicured grounds that blend seamlessly into the wild, mountainous backdrop of the Pollock area.

Location & Surroundings

Situated just south of Riggins, the resort is located in a narrow canyon where the steep rock walls create a sense of seclusion and privacy. The property enjoys significant frontage on the Little Salmon River, allowing guests to walk right to the water's edge. The surrounding terrain is characterized by high desert hills and dense forests, offering a unique microclimate. The unobstructed views of the canyon cliffs provide a dramatic setting for morning coffee or evening sunsets.

Amenities & Park Features

The park is designed with modern conveniences to ensure a comfortable stay for both short-term travelers and long-term guests. Many of the sites are spacious pull-thrus that accommodate large rigs with ease, featuring level gravel pads and full hookup service including 30 and 50 amp power. Guests have access to exceptionally clean private bathrooms and laundry facilities, which are often cited as highlights of the resort. High-speed Wi-Fi helps travelers stay connected, while the pet-friendly grounds include space for walking dogs along the river path.

Nearby Attractions & Things to Do

Adventure seekers will find plenty to do just minutes from the resort. The nearby town of Riggins is the whitewater capital of Idaho, offering world-class whitewater rafting and jet boating on the main Salmon River. Anglers visit the area for renowned steelhead and salmon fishing seasons. For those who prefer land-based exploration, the Hells Canyon National Recreation Area is easily accessible, providing opportunities for hiking, wildlife viewing, and exploring North America's deepest river gorge.
